These root causes include: Inclement weather, such as biking when it is raining or when the roads have frozen over Biking while under the influence of drugs or alcohol Biking during heavy traffic Biking on inappropriate walkways, such as sidewalks Distracted drivers behind the wheel Drivers under the influence of drugs or alcohol Although bicycles don’t weigh nearly as much as cars, they can still cause major injuries to those they hit. Existing law defines a “motorized bicycle” or a “moped” as a 2-wheeled or 3-wheeled device having fully operative pedals for propulsion by human power, or having no pedals if powered solely by electrical energy, and an automatic transmission and motor, as specified. [read post]
